The​ Biden Administration ⁢Grants $90k to Terror-Linked‌ Palestinian Organization Before ‌Hamas Attack

The Biden administration has‍ come under scrutiny after it was revealed that over $90,000 was granted to a Palestinian organization with ties to terrorism ‍just weeks​ before⁢ Hamas launched its attack, according to ⁤NGO Monitor.

The State Department approved two grants for the Phoenix Center for Research and Field​ Studies, a‍ Gaza University-affiliated organization. The grants, valued at $30,088 and $60,000, were allocated for projects spanning from August 2023 to July 2024 and September 2023 to ⁢August 2024,​ respectively.

NGO Monitor reported that the Phoenix Center ‍has a history of ⁤hosting conferences and panels with ⁤senior members of Palestinian terrorist organizations, advocating for “armed resistance” against ⁢Israel.

The attacks by Hamas began on Saturday, with thousands of rockets launched ​into Israel.

The recipient of‍ the grant, listed as the “Finiq Center for ‌Field Studies and Researches,” is believed to be a phonetic‌ error, as its address matches that of the Phoenix Center.

According ⁢to a document translated by NGO Monitor,⁢ a discussion hosted by⁣ the Phoenix Center in December 2022⁢ concluded that future agendas should prioritize the ⁣reintegration of armed‍ resistance and popular resistance against ⁣the⁤ occupation authorities​ in Jerusalem ‌and the West Bank.

The ⁤Phoenix Center describes⁤ itself as ‌an independent, non-profit Palestinian institution dedicated to⁢ meeting the political, economic, and social needs of‍ Palestinian communities.

NGO Monitor also⁢ reported that senior members⁤ of Palestinian Islamic Jihad​ and ‍the Popular ⁤Front for the Liberation of Palestine participated in discussions hosted by the⁣ Phoenix Center in September ⁣2022 and July 2022.

The Director of Programs at the⁣ Phoenix Center, Salah ‍Abdalati, ⁤has expressed support for “armed⁣ resistance”⁢ and terrorist groups⁢ in various statements.

In a Facebook post translated by‍ NGO Monitor, Abdalati wrote ⁤that resistance, including armed ⁣resistance, must become a ⁢way of ⁢life for Palestinians under occupation.

In another post, he compared Israel to ISIS and emphasized the ‌necessity of⁤ steadfastness and resistance against the occupation.

The grants⁤ provided by the State Department aim to enhance the knowledge and skills of Palestinian USG ⁢alumni in public speaking, storytelling, ‍digital networking, and IT skills.

The ⁤State Department has not yet responded to requests for comment.
